Madagascar - Number of New Clinically Diagnosed Pulmonary Tuberculosis Cases
Since 2014, Madagascar Number of New Clinically Diagnosed Pulmonary Tuberculosis Cases grew 15.1% year on year. In 2019, the country was ranked number 37 comparing other countries in Number of New Clinically Diagnosed Pulmonary Tuberculosis Cases at 4,222 Cases. Madagascar is overtaken by Somalia, which was number 36 with 4,585 Cases and is followed by Ghana with 4,147 Cases. India ranked the highest with 705,807 Cases in 2019, a growth of 9.5% versus 2018. China, Indonesia and Philippines resp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Laos recorded the best 5 years average growth at +27.2% per year, while Andorra recorded the worst performance at -100% per year.
